Top MIT Undergraduate Majors: A Quick Guide to the Big Names
- Electrical Engineering and Computer Science (EECS): MIT’s largest department. Renowned for both depth and flexibility, EECS combines theory with hands-on innovation. See why Massachusetts Institute of Technology attracts coding wizards and hackers from everywhere.
- Mechanical Engineering: If you dream about designing rockets or prosthetics, this department is a hub for creativity and practical skill. Many also consider aerospace engineering as an exciting secondary concentration.
- Biology: MIT’s biology major blends foundational science with biotech research—perfect for students who want to explore lab work or move toward medical school.
- Mathematics: Whether you want to crunch numbers or write your own algorithms, the math department is famous for nurturing both theorists and applied data scientists.
- Chemical Engineering: The crossroads of chemistry, technology and entrepreneurship—where sustainability meets real-world innovation.
- Physics: For students fascinated by the universe’s mysteries, the physics major at MIT is rigorous, hands-on, and deeply collaborative.
- Brain & Cognitive Sciences: If you’re curious about neuroscience, psychology, or AI, this interdisciplinary program stands out.

How MIT Majors Are Structured: Flexibility and Interdisciplinary Paths
One of MIT's signature experiences is flexibility. Students can choose between a science-heavy track, an engineering focus, or even combine different departments. The Massachusetts Institute of Technology undergraduate courses include cross-listed subjects, project-driven classes, and opportunities for research—sometimes as early as freshman year.
- Majors like EECS offer specializations in AI, robotics, software engineering, and hardware systems.
- Biology students can add electives from bioengineering or chemistry, creating a custom academic experience.
- Mechanical Engineering provides design workshops and hands-on labs from day one.
This structure encourages real exploration, not just checklist learning.
The MIT Difference: Real Academic Culture and Support Systems
What makes MIT majors stand out? Student voices often point to the community and mentorship within departments. Professors are accessible, collaboration is key, and support systems include peer tutoring, mental health services, and even sophomore advising seminars.

Comparing MIT Majors: What If You’re Still Unsure?
Many students arrive at MIT undecided, and that's perfectly normal. You can compare majors like EECS, Mechanical Engineering, Biology, and Physics based on:
- Course structure (project work vs theory)
- Internship opportunities
- Research intensity
- Student community culture
- Career outcomes
MIT even lets you try out subjects before declaring a major, giving you time to reflect and choose what fits best.
